Output e98cbf3c3ecc391399503fec37ca62300f77812b359e909dbfb9e7990a23ffdf:1

value
5387350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c368224831b6219f5a4007d25f043414e70237d OP_EQUAL
address
37BPmMvL3WEQSMYDSkDDMpksakX2dbheBK
transaction
e98cbf3c3ecc391399503fec37ca62300f77812b359e909dbfb9e7990a23ffdf
confirmations
357729
spent
true